    Up to 1997 all Citroen keys were made using a mechanical switchblade key and did not require programming. Making spare keys is easy and can be accomplished within minutes on site. In the event of losing a key, a PIN number is required. It is typically hidden under a scratch-resistant panel located on a plastic "SECURITY CARD" the size and shape of a credit card kept in the wallet of the owner.     From 2000 onwards all citroen replacement key fob cars and vans use a transponder (chip) contained within the key or remote fob. This type of key has to be programmed to the vehicle via a specific diagnostic tool. If you have the appropriate tools, this process can be quick and simple.

    There are other ways to program these Citroen keys but they are not as safe and have greater risk of corrupting the microchip's data.     Since 1998 the majority of Citroen vehicles are equipped with transponder chips (philips type 33 fixed code or 'T5" in the key) that are used to start your car. The old'snap-in' key only opened the lock and activated the alarm. Modern key systems feature an electronic remote control that allows you to lock or unlock the car from afar and turn off alarms with a press of the button. This is a more secure system and only your own keys can operate it.

    The Citroen range is a well-known range of vehicles, which includes the C2, C3, C4, C5, C6 and the Xsara. All of them have transponder chips within the blades of the keys that permit them to start the car If the correct PIN is received by the vehicle when the key is inserted it will respond with an immobiliser number and the engine will start. This is referred to as"chip key "chip key" and is very safe.

    It is easy to replace these keys if you have lost them. They can be purchased from your local auto locksmith. Citroen cars that were manufactured from 1998 to date use a different type of chip called a "fiat" type 33. This type of chip is more difficult to replace. In these cases it is often necessary to perform the procedure known as 'eeprom work' to extract the key information from the ECU and immobiliser in order to program an entirely new key.
